A vehicle has crashed into a house on Mulberry Street in Buffalo, causing damage to the property and nearby vehicles. The incident occurred on a residential street in the South Buffalo neighborhood, where residents are calling for increased traffic safety measures. According to reports, the vehicle crashed into the house, causing significant damage to the property and nearby vehicles.

The Buffalo Police Department is investigating the incident and working to determine the cause of the crash.

"We are working to determine the cause of the crash and to ensure that the neighborhood is safe," said a spokesperson for the Buffalo Police Department. The incident has raised concerns about traffic safety in the neighborhood, with residents calling for increased enforcement and safety measures. The City of Buffalo has been working to improve traffic safety across the city, including the installation of speed cameras and increased enforcement.

The South Buffalo neighborhood has been a focus of these efforts, with a number of initiatives aimed at promoting traffic safety and reducing crashes.
